Symptoms

  • •Check engine light illuminated
  • •Engine stalling or hesitating
  • •Poor acceleration, especially under load
  • •Unusual noises from the engine compartment
  • •Decreased fuel efficiency
  • •Increased engine temperature

Solution
1. Preparation
  • Gather tools and parts necessary for repairs.
  • Disconnect the battery to ensure safety while working on electrical components.
2. Addressing Faulty Airflow
  • Inspect Air Filter:

    • Remove the air filter housing cover using a socket set.
    • Replace the air filter if it is dirty or clogged.
  • Clean Throttle Body:

    • Remove the throttle body by disconnecting the throttle linkage and electrical connector.
    • Use throttle body cleaner and a soft brush to clean the inside of the throttle body.
    • Reinstall the throttle body and reconnect all components.
3. Fuel System Inspection
  • Check Fuel Pressure:
    • Connect a fuel pressure gauge to the fuel rail.
    • Turn the ignition to the "ON" position without starting the engine and check the pressure.
    • If pressure is low, replace the fuel pump and filter as needed.
4. Ignition System Repair
  • Inspect and Replace Spark Plugs and Coils:
    • Remove the engine cover if necessary.
    • Disconnect the ignition coils and remove them using a socket set.
    • Replace any faulty ignition coils and worn spark plugs.
    • Reinstall all components and ensure tight connections.
5. Battery and Alternator Check
  • Test Electrical System:
    • Use a multimeter to check the battery voltage (should be around 12.6 volts).
    • Start the engine and check the alternator voltage (should be between 13.7 to 14.7 volts).
    • Replace the battery or alternator if readings are outside of this range.
